Interior demolition services involve the careful removal of existing interior structures, finishes, and fixtures to prepare a space for renovation or remodeling. This process typically includes tearing down walls, removing flooring, cabinetry, and ceiling materials, as well as disconnecting and clearing out electrical, plumbing, and HVAC components that are no longer needed. The goal is to create a clean, open, and accessible space that meets the specific design and functional requirements of the new layout. Skilled contractors focus on minimizing damage to the remaining structure and ensuring that debris is efficiently cleared from the site.
These services help address a variety of problems often encountered during interior upgrades. For example, outdated layouts that no longer suit current needs can be reconfigured through demolition, allowing for more modern and functional spaces. Additionally, removing damaged or mold-infested materials is essential for improving indoor air quality and preventing health issues. Interior demolition also facilitates the installation of new systems, such as electrical wiring or plumbing, by providing a clear and accessible environment for subsequent construction work. This process is crucial for ensuring that renovation projects are completed smoothly and safely.

The overview below groups typical Interior Renovation Demolition proj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Santa Rosa,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Demolition Costs - The cost for interior demolition services typically ranges from $1,000 to $5,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. For example, removing a small kitchen might cost around $1,200, while larger spaces can reach $4,500 or more.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for demolition services generally fall between $50 and $150 per hour. The total labor expense varies based on project scope, with larger demolitions requiring more hours and higher overall costs.
Permits and Disposal - Permit fees and debris disposal can add $500 to $2,000 to the overall cost. Costs depend on local regulations and the amount of debris generated during the demolition process.
Additional Factors - Costs may vary based on the presence of hazardous materials or structural elements that require special handling. These additional services can increase the total expense by several hundred dollars or more.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When selecting a professional for interior renovation demolition services, experience is a key factor to consider. Homeowners should look for contractors with a proven track record in handling similar projects, ensuring they understand the scope and complexities involved. Clear communication about the demolition process, including safety protocols and site preparation, helps set proper expectations and minimizes surprises during the project. Reputable references from past clients can provide insight into the contractor’s reliability, quality of work, and adherence to agreed-upon details, offering peace of mind before making a selection.
Written expectations are essential when evaluating local pros for demolition work. A detailed scope of work, including specific tasks, materials, and cleanup procedures, helps ensure all parties are aligned on project goals. Homeowners should seek contractors who provide comprehensive documentation outlining the work process, timelines, and any necessary permits or approvals. Establishing these expectations upfront can reduce misunderstandings and facilitate smoother project execution, leading to a more predictable renovation experience.
